Director Of Health Economics & Market Access (HEMA)

Johnson & Johnson is seeking a strategic and experienced Director of Health Economics & Market Access (HEMA) to lead global market access and evidence generation for our Joint Reconstruction platform within the Orthopaedics business. This role is a key leadership position responsible for shaping and executing HEMA strategies across the product lifecyclefrom early innovation through commercialization and post-market support, to be located in Titusville, NJ; New Brunswick, NJ; Raritan, NJ; Horsham, PA; Warsaw, IN; Palm Beach Gardens, FL; Raynham, MA; West Chester, PA; Washington, DC; or Cincinnati, OH. This position reports directly to the Head, Health Economics & Market Access Orthopaedics.

Key Responsibilities :

  • Lead the development and execution of global market access strategies, including reimbursement strategy, value proposition development and evidence dissemination.
  • Drive evidence generation initiatives such as health economic modeling, burden of illness studies, outcomes research, and patient-reported outcomes and comparative effectiveness.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with R&D, Clinical, Medical Affairs, Marketing, Regulatory, and Professional Education to ensure market access considerations are embedded in product development.
  • Represent HEMA in the Target Product Profile (TPP) process and contribute to strategic decision-making across the joint reconstruction portfolio.
  • Develop tools and materials to communicate product value, including value dossiers, evidence summaries, and value analysis briefs.
  • Gather and integrate voice-of-customer insights to inform strategy and dissemination planning.
  • Manage team goals, budgets, and performance metrics for the joint reconstruction HEMA team.

Qualifications :

  • Advanced degree in health economics, public health, epidemiology, or related field preferred.
  • 7 years of proven leadership experience in health economics, market access, or outcomes research within the MedTech industry.
  • Strong understanding of global reimbursement systems and evidence requirements.
  • Excellent communication, strategic thinking, and cross-functional collaboration skills.
